pub enum MeshLightingType {
None = 0,
Lambert = 1,
BlinnPhong = 2,
PerPixelBlinnPhong = 3,
PerPixelHalfLambert = 4,
Toon = 5,
FixedFunction = 6,
PerPixelFixedFunction = 7,
Bump = 8,
Parallax = 9,
}Variants§
